Foreign Ministers from CEI countries to meet in Minsk
21.06.2017
Foreign ministers from the Central European Initiative countries will discuss the complementarity of integration processes in Europe. The annual ministerial meeting will be held on June 22 in Minsk. The main topic of the discussion will be the growing role of the CEI member countries in promoting the compatibility of various integration processes in Greater Europe, including joining forces to confront new threats to stability in the region.
